One of the Greek writers was Clement of Alexandria a Greek-speaking teacher in the early New Testament period (150-211 CE). He declared. "The mystic name which is called the tetragrammaton … is pronounced Iaoue, which means, who is, and who shall be" ("How to pronounce YHWH, " Biblical Archaeology Review magazine, September/October 1994).

Most scholar and theologians today claim that the name of God must be pronounced as "Yahweh".

Exact Pronunciation a Matter of Controversy
The exact pronunciation of the original name of God known as the Tetragrammaton (YHVH) is not known today, because the Jews who are the keepers of the oracles of God have varying opinions.

Many scholars say it should be “Yahweh,” others “Yahveh” or “Yabeh,” still others “Yahuah,” and Nehemia Gordon of the Karaite Jews says it is “Yehovah.” What a constellation of opinions! Who is right? Who can “prove” their pronunciation is the most accurate?

Amen, Yehovah is from a Hollow Root. Yehovah comes from the same root as Ehyeh: the hollow root HYH. Yehovah is actually a combination of three verb-forms: Hayah "he was", Hoveh "he is", and Yih'yeh "he is now and will continue to be in the future". Together Hayah, Hoveh, and Yih'yeh combine into the name Yehovah.
